Why Regular Oil Changes Matter
Engine oil lubricates moving parts, reduces friction, and carries heat away from critical components. Over time, oil breaks down, collects contaminants, and loses its protective qualities. Driving with old oil puts extra stress on the engine and can lead to increased wear, reduced performance, and higher emissions.
Manufacturers typically recommend an oil change every 5,000 to 7,500 miles for conventional oil, and up to 10,000 to 15,000 miles for many synthetic blends. These intervals can vary based on driving habits, vehicle age, and conditions such as frequent stop-and-go traffic or towing. Checking your owner’s manual is the best way to confirm the specific maintenance schedule for your vehicle.

Quick Lube Chains
Chain locations focus on fast, standardized service with clear pricing displayed upfront. Technicians typically perform oil changes in 15 to 30 minutes, making these spots ideal for busy professionals and drivers on tight schedules. While basic maintenance is efficient, complex diagnostics or custom adjustments may be limited.
Full-Service Dealerships
Authorized dealerships offer oil changes tailored to your vehicle’s exact specifications, often using manufacturer-recommended oil and filters. The staff is highly trained and familiar with model-specific systems, which can be reassuring for newer or high-performance cars. Appointments are usually required, and service may cost more than quick lube alternatives.
Independent Shops
Independent garages often provide a balance between speed and personalized care. Many prioritize long-term customer relationships, take time to inspect your vehicle, and explain any additional recommendations clearly. Pricing tends to be competitive, and flexible appointment options make it easier to fit service into your day.
